Top Locations Tagged with Smart shopping benefits
Smart shopping benefits in India - 345021/ near pokhran/ near jaisalmer
Smart shopping benefits in India - 384315/ near mehsana
Smart shopping benefits in India - 121002/ near faridabad
Smart shopping benefits in India - 228125/ near south-west-delhi
Smart shopping benefits in India - 127021/ near bhiwani
Smart shopping benefits in India - 160002/ near chandigarh
Smart shopping benefits in India - 767039/ near balangir